猿代码 — 科研/AI模型/高性能计算
0

基于GPU的高性能计算优化实践指南

摘要: 在当前科学技术发展的背景下,高性能计算(HPC)作为一种重要的计算模式,正在得到越来越广泛的应用。基于GPU的高性能计算是HPC领域的一个热点研究方向,其在加速计算速度、提高计算效率方面具有显著的优势。为了充 ...
在当前科学技术发展的背景下,高性能计算(HPC)作为一种重要的计算模式,正在得到越来越广泛的应用。基于GPU的高性能计算是HPC领域的一个热点研究方向,其在加速计算速度、提高计算效率方面具有显著的优势。为了充分发挥GPU在高性能计算中的潜力,需要进行一系列的优化实践。

首先,对于基于GPU的高性能计算,需要选择合适的GPU硬件设备。不同的GPU硬件设备在计算能力、存储容量、带宽等方面存在差异,因此在进行高性能计算任务前需要对硬件设备进行充分的了解和评估。选择适合任务需求的GPU硬件设备可以最大程度地提升计算性能。

其次,针对具体的高性能计算任务,需要设计合理的并行计算算法。GPU的并行计算能力是其优势之一,合理利用GPU的并行计算能力可以加速计算过程。在设计并行计算算法时,需要考虑任务的并行度和负载均衡等因素,以确保计算任务能够得到有效加速。

此外,针对基于GPU的高性能计算任务,需要进行内存访问优化。GPU在进行计算任务时,需要频繁访问内存,而内存访问往往是影响计算性能的关键因素之一。通过优化内存访问模式、减少数据传输等方式,可以有效提升GPU的计算性能。

另外,针对高性能计算任务的数据传输,也需要进行相应的优化。高效的数据传输是保证GPU计算性能的重要因素之一,合理地管理数据在GPU和主机之间的传输过程,可以有效减少数据传输对计算性能的影响。

最后,针对基于GPU的高性能计算任务,需要进行性能评估和调优。通过对计算任务的性能进行评估和分析,可以找出计算过程中的瓶颈和优化空间,从而有针对性地进行性能调优,提升计算效率。

综上所述,基于GPU的高性能计算优化实践是提升计算性能和效率的关键。通过选择合适的GPU硬件设备、设计合理的并行计算算法、进行内存访问和数据传输优化、以及进行性能评估和调优等步骤,可以充分发挥GPU在高性能计算中的潜力,实现更高效的计算。希望本篇文章提供的优化实践指南能够为基于GPU的高性能计算任务的研究和实践提供一定的参考和帮助。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-18 18:17
  • 0
    粉丝
  • 136
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)